We are looking for someone with these skills and qualities:
Leadership Excellence: Lead by example and foster a positive and supportive work environment. Utilize your exceptional leadership skills to inspire and motivate our nursing team to deliver the highest standard of care.
Audits, Mentoring, and Training: Drive quality improvement initiatives through rigorous audits, comprehensive mentoring programs, and ongoing training sessions. Your commitment to continuous learning and development will ensure our staff are always at the forefront of best practices.
Strong Relationships: Cultivate meaningful relationships with residents and their families. Your compassionate approach and effective communication skills will create a warm and welcoming atmosphere where residents feel valued and families feel reassured.
Clinical Expertise: Utilize your strong clinical background to oversee and enhance the delivery of care. Your extensive experience will be instrumental in ensuring that each resident receives personalized care tailored to their individual needs.
Requirements:
Registered Nurse qualification with current practicing certificate.Proven leadership experience in a clinical setting, preferably in aged care.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.Ability to manage and prioritize multiple tasks effectively.Commitment to maintaining high standards of care and compliance with regulatory requirements.If you're ready to take the next step in your career and contribute to the well-being of the residents, we'd love to hear from you!
